About this experience

The perfect mix of a walking tour and drink tasting (three full drams included!) enjoy a wee walk, and a premium whisky tasting in a local pub with a fun guide. Do something different on your trip and see a new side to Glasgow with this small group tour. You'll spend the first part of the tour on a walking tour with your guide, discovering the history and culture of Glasgow, and visiting the key spots to see on a trip to the city. Throughout the tour, you will take a look at some of the famous and lesser-known figures in Glasgow, such as our patron saint St Mungo, and even Dr. Who! After the walking tour, you'll deserve a wee nip (three, in fact)! Relax with the guide and enjoy a premium whisky tasting, trying three full drams of Scotland's finest whiskies, and learning more about the whiskies as you go. Since launching, this has been one of our most popular tours for those looking for some sightseeing with a twist! Everything is included in the price, just show up and enjoy!

What you'll see and do

  1. Glasgow Cathedral

    Discover Glasgow Cathedral's rich history (exterior visit only)

    10 minutes here · Admission not included

  2. George Square

    Discover George Square's importance in the city

    15 minutes here

  3. St. Mungo at High Street

    Wonder at the St Mungo mural and the importance of High Street will be revealed

    20 minutes here

  4. Merchant City

    Explore the impressive Merchant City area of Glasgow, once a hub of industry

    10 minutes here

  5. Tolbooth Steeple

    Visit the Tolbooth Steeple and learn about its historical importance (exterior visit only)

    10 minutes here · Admission not included

  6. The Friends of Glasgow Necropolis

    Look upon Glasgow's city of the dead, the famous Necropolis (exterior visit only)

    10 minutes here · Admission not included

  7. Glasgow

    Spend 45 minutes with your guide at Mharsanta, a Scottish pub/restaurant, enjoying a guided whisky tasting of three full drams

    45 minutes here
